The "flush" face property. -------------------- ChangeLog entries follow: -------------------- src/ChangeLog addition: 2011-12-23 Didier Verna <didier@xemacs.org> * faces.h (struct Lisp_Face): New 'flush slot. * faces.h (struct face_cachel): New 'flush and 'flush_specified flags. * faces.h (WINDOW_FACE_CACHEL_FLUSH_P): * faces.h (FACE_FLUSH_P): New macros. * faces.c: Declare Qflush. * lisp.h: Externalize it. * faces.c (syms_of_faces): Define it. * faces.c (vars_of_faces): Update built-in face specifiers. * faces.c (complex_vars_of_faces): Update specifier fallbacks. * faces.c (mark_face): * faces.c (face_equal): * faces.c (face_getprop): * faces.c (face_putprop): * faces.c (face_remprop): * faces.c (face_plist): * faces.c (reset_face): * faces.c (update_face_inheritance_mapper): * faces.c (Fmake_face): * faces.c (update_face_cachel_data): * faces.c (merge_face_cachel_data): * faces.c (Fcopy_face): * fontcolor.c (face_boolean_validate): Handle the flush property. * redisplay.h (struct display_line): Rename 'default_findex slot to clearer name 'clear_findex. * redisplay.h (DISPLAY_LINE_INIT): Update accordingly. * redisplay-output.c (compare_display_blocks): * redisplay-output.c (output_display_line): * redisplay-output.c (redisplay_output_window): * redisplay.c (regenerate_window_extents_only_changed): * redisplay.c (regenerate_window_incrementally): Update the comparison tests between the current and desired display lines to cope for different 'clear_findex values. * redisplay.c (create_text_block): Initialize the display line's 'clear_findex slot to DEFAULT_INDEX. Record a new 'clear_findex value when we encounter a newline character displayed in a flushed face. * redisplay.c (create_string_text_block): Record a new 'clear_findex value when we encounter a newline character displayed in a flushed face. lisp/ChangeLog addition: 2011-12-23 Didier Verna <didier@xemacs.org> * cl-macs.el (face-flush-p): New defsetf. * faces.el (set-face-property): Document the flush property. * faces.el (face-flush-p): New function. * faces.el (set-face-flush-p): New function. * faces.el (face-equal): * cus-face.el (custom-face-attributes): * x-faces.el (x-init-face-from-resources): * x-faces.el (make-face-x-resource-internal): Handle the flush property.
